Transaction 951a13bb0913a81c8598acd652409c8c9936f77940520a53ac3b14f2fcf618aa
1 Input
1 Output
-
951a13bb0913a81c8598acd652409c8c9936f77940520a53ac3b14f2fcf618aa:0
- value
- 143319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fc2283b34179cf455339817b871cb8ec5760374 OP_EQUAL
- address
- 3Eo99FWgnywqZpg9TDfQ6DAMGXgrg2ZrSw